In the figure m ab= 53 and m cd =25 what is the value of x? a. 26.5 b.39 c.65.5 d.78
netineya [11]

Answer:

(B) 39

Step-by-step explanation:

From the given figure, it can be seen that the two chords are intersecting each other at O and the measure of arc AB is 53 and the measure of arc CD is 25.

Using the property, angle formed by two chords is equal to half the sum of the intercepted arcs, we have

x=\frac{arc(AB)+arc(CD)}{2}

Substituting the given values, we get

x=\frac{53+25}{2}

x=\frac{78}{2}

x=39

Thus, the value of x is 39 and option (B) is correct.
